Key Features and Specifications

  • Grip Options: Choose between oversized grip (1.3 inches) or traditional grip
  • Length: 34 inches
  • Head Material: Stainless Steel with milled face
  • Club Flex: Regular
  • Loft: 3.5 degrees
  • Weight: 0.78 kilograms
  • Shaft Material: Alloy Steel
  • Included: Premium padded cover for protection

Experience Using the Product

During testing, the GoSports GS1 Tour Putter performed admirably in various scenarios, from short putts to longer lag putts. The milled face provided excellent feedback, and the ball rolled true with minimal skid, enhancing confidence on the green. The oversized grip was particularly beneficial, as it helped reduce hand rotation during the stroke, leading to more consistent results. However, for those who prefer a more traditional feel, the standard grip option also delivered solid performance.

Using the putter on different green types, from fast to slow, showed its versatility. The added weight and design allowed for smooth strokes, and the padded cover ensured that the putter remained protected during transport.
